Slow Cooker Cheeseburger Mac and Cheese

A creamy and cheesy dish that brings the flavors of cheeseburgers into a comforting mac and cheese recipe, all made easily in a slow cooker.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ound elbow macaroni
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 4 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 2 cups whole milk
  • 1 cup beef broth
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on mustard powder
  • salt to taste
  • pepper to taste
  • 1/4 cup chopped pickles

Instructions

  1. In a slow cooker, brown the ground beef and drain any excess grease.
  2. Add the elbow macaroni, beef broth, milk, garlic powder, onion powder, mustard powder, salt, and pepper.
  3. Stir to combine, then cover and cook on low for 2-3 hours.
  4. Once cooked, stir in the shredded cheddar cheese until melted and creamy.
  5. Serve topped with chopped pickles.

Notes

  • For extra flavor, consider adding diced tomatoes or bacon.
  • Adjust seasonings to your taste preference.
